Package org.apache.hivemind.internal

Examples of org.apache.hivemind.internal.Module.resolveType()


    {
        InstanceTranslator t = new InstanceTranslator();

        Module m = newModule();

        m.resolveType("Bean");
        setReturnValue(m, IntHolder.class);

        replayControls();

        IntHolder ih = (IntHolder) t.translate(m, Object.class, "Bean,value=37", null);
View Full Code Here


        tControl1.setReturnValue(flintstoneKeyModule1);

        t1.translate(m1, Object.class, "flintstone", element1.getLocation());
        tControl1.setReturnValue(flintstoneKeyModule1);

        m2.resolveType("StringHolderImpl");
        control2.setReturnValue(StringHolderImpl.class);

        symbolExpander.expandSymbols("flintstone", location2);
        symbolExpanderControl.setReturnValue("flintstone");
       
View Full Code Here

        // The service interface is the remote interface.

        Module module = factoryParameters.getInvokingModule();
        Class serviceInterface = factoryParameters.getServiceInterface();
       
        Class homeInterface = module.resolveType(homeInterfaceClassName);

        String proxyClassName = ClassFabUtils.generateClassName(serviceInterface);

        ClassFab classFab =
            _classFactory.newClass(
View Full Code Here

        fpc.setReturnValue("foo.Bar");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("org.apache.hivemind.service.impl.InitializerErrorRunnable");
        mc.setReturnValue(InitializerErrorRunnable.class);

        fp.getErrorLog();
        fpc.setReturnValue(errorLog);
View Full Code Here

    public void testClassProvider()
    {
        MockControl control = newControl(Module.class);
        Module module = (Module) control.getMock();

        module.resolveType("List");
        control.setReturnValue(List.class);

        replayControls();

        assertSame(List.class, new ClassObjectProvider().provideObject(
View Full Code Here

        fpc.setReturnValue("foo.bar.Baz");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("hivemind.test.services.AutowireTarget");
        c.setReturnValue(AutowireTarget.class);

        fp.getLog();
        fpc.setReturnValue(log);
View Full Code Here

        fpc.setReturnValue("foo");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("hivemind.test.services.InitializeFixture");
        c.setReturnValue(InitializeFixture.class);

        replayControls();

        BuilderParameter p = new BuilderParameter();
View Full Code Here

        fpc.setReturnValue("foo");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("hivemind.test.services.InitializeFixture");
        c.setReturnValue(InitializeFixture.class);

        replayControls();

        BuilderParameter p = new BuilderParameter();
View Full Code Here

        fpc.setReturnValue("foo");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("hivemind.test.services.ServiceAutowireTarget");
        mc.setReturnValue(ServiceAutowireTarget.class);

        StringHolder h = new StringHolderImpl();

        module.containsService(String.class);
View Full Code Here

        fpc.setReturnValue("foo.bar");

        fp.getInvokingModule();
        fpc.setReturnValue(module);

        module.resolveType("hivemind.test.services.ServiceAutowireTarget");
        mc.setReturnValue(ServiceAutowireTarget.class);

        module.containsService(String.class);
        mc.setReturnValue(false);
        module.containsService(StringHolder.class);
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.